What is the meaning of international applicants?
International applicants are defined as those who are not US citizens or permanent residents/Green Card holders. International students are welcome to apply to medical school in the US, but they are more limited in terms of where they can apply, as some schools will not consider international applicants.
What is the difference between domestic and international applicants?
International applicants are non-U.S. citizens, who have not been granted permanent/conditional residence by the federal government. Note: Domestic applicants who have attended high school outside of the U.S. are required to follow the international admission requirements when presenting their academic records.
What is a US domestic applicant?
Domestic applicants are those that fall under the following types of citizenship or status in the US: US Citizen. Legal Permanent Resident. Refugee. Asylee.
Is English proficiency required for international students?
If your education so far hasn't been in English, or if you are not a national of a majority English-speaking country, you'll need to provide evidence of your English language ability when making your application.
